>  >> We also need to set HOST_KMOD_AUTORECONF = YES because of the
>  >> configure.ac patch (arguably we should default HOST_<pkg>_AUTORECONF =
>  >> <pkg>_AUTORECONF).
> 
>  Thomas> Ah, yes, right. I didn't see the problem since the configure.ac patch
>  Thomas> is only to support gcc < 4.6.x on the host, which wasn't my case. But
>  Thomas> certainly useful in general indeed.
> 
> Not only that, but if you don't have (the right version of) autotools on
> your build host it also fails.

Ah, yes, right: configure.ac is newer than configure, so it tries to
automatically regenerate the configure script from configure.ac. Makes
sense, thanks for fixing it!
